Many wild banana species as well as cultivars exist in extraordinary diversity in India, China, and Southeast Asia. There are fuzzy bananas whose skins are bubblegum pink; green-and-white striped bananas with pulp the color of orange sherbet; bananas that, when cooked, taste like strawberries.
